Output d826e2558c5823c65ecf4a3e4ea252fd4bb75881bc81bdf5a0e6461ba46c8ded:0

value
299322
script pubkey
OP_0 OP_PUSHBYTES_20 00896fda205fa88224413c6bfd711f63527cb01a
address
bc1qqzyklk3qt75gyfzp834l6uglvdf8evq6rta2jq
transaction
d826e2558c5823c65ecf4a3e4ea252fd4bb75881bc81bdf5a0e6461ba46c8ded
confirmations
260886
spent
true